Innovation Meets Functionality

One of the most compelling aspects of Fine Stainless Steel Mesh Filters is their innovative design. With advancements in manufacturing technology, these filters are now produced with varying mesh sizes to cater to different filtration needs. For example, household filters for water typically use 304-grade stainless steel, known for its durability and safety.

Moreover, these filters are not just limited to kitchen applications. Industrial settings also utilize high-performance fine steel mesh filters to ensure air quality and process efficiency. Innovations in this area have led to reduced operational costs—up to 15%—due to lower maintenance and fewer replacements, enhancing sustainability for businesses.
